Upgrade to a TP100 snare

Upgrade to a TP100 snare

2008-07-25 by alunken

Have just upgraded my snare as above, which works fine except for when
I play along with the inbuilt music tracks and use the small rimshot
(click sound).  After a short time the pad ceases to work if I combine
clickshots with normal snare shots?
Can anyone make any suggestions please.

Re: [DTXpress] Upgrade to a TP100 snare

2008-07-26 by Keith Raper

I am not sure what you mean by a click sound - do you mean the cross-stick sound? I use the TP100 and haven't had any problems, although I don't use the built in songs.

Does the pad stop making any sound, even when you hit the main pad area?

Keith.

RE: [DTXpress] Upgrade to a TP100 snare

2008-07-26 by Alun Kendall



Yes the cross-stick sound, and the pad completely ceases to work. There appears to be no problem at any other time.

Alun.

RE: [DTXpress] Upgrade to a TP100 snare

2008-07-26 by Keith Raper

Alun,

The only thing I can think of is a faulty pad. The rim shouldn't be able to stop it working, even if the rim switch is held down.

I am sometimes suspicous of the red knob. Very occasionally I have had to twiddle it after transporting it to get it to work properly.

Your description implies a link with the module playing songs, but I cannot see how there can be a link. Are you sure they are linked?

You could try swapping the cable and trying it in another input (although your choice of 3 zone inputs is limited).

Keith.
